A sunroom brings abundant natural light deep into your home, reducing reliance on artificial lighting and lowering energy costs. Strategically placed windows frame stunning views and support passive heating and cooling, contributing to long-term sustainability and comfort in every season.

Adding a sunroom is a smart way to increase usable square footage without complex construction. Whether used as a home office, reading nook, playroom, or guest space, it offers versatile, flexible room tailored to your lifestyle—all within a relatively simple and cost-effective project.

Designing your sunroom starts with assessing your home’s structure, local building codes, and sunlight patterns. Working with experienced architects and contractors ensures a durable, code-compliant addition that complements your home’s style and maximizes sunlight exposure for years to come.
